Working Principles

The BU10TD2WNVX-TL is an NPN bipolar junction transistor. It operates based on the principles of amplification and control of electrical signals. When a small current flows into the base terminal, it controls a larger current flowing between the collector and emitter terminals. This allows the transistor to amplify signals or act as a switch in electronic circuits.
